There are a variety of inaccuracies in this post. To choose a couple of of the obvious: Initially, the use of C++ being an implementation language to the C# and VB languages didn't trigger the languages to “stagnate”. The reasoning is preposterous over the deal with of it; Microsoft made five significant releases from the C# and VB languages in the last twelve yrs with that codebase, providing new tools for practically thousands and thousands of customers.

Needless to say, File# is miles absent when it comes to easyness of use. In that langage, ideas are code, and code is Concepts. it beats the c# OO in just about every way, and on top of has firstclass functional credential.

A single consequence of C's large availability and efficiency is the fact compilers, libraries and interpreters of other programming languages will often be executed in C. The reference implementations of Python, Perl and PHP, for instance, are all prepared in C.

This particular site is undoubtedly an update of a prior guideline to R which can be currently being converted to HTML5 to be extra readable. Introduction to R

Notice how nowhere in the above code are we checking the kind of the memberAccess versus IEnumerable – thats because the AST incorporates NO form information. To have the style information and facts we need an extra stage – we want to actually compile the AST.

Don’t dare To place god-like C# at a similar line having a most cancers killing IT possessing stroustrupish typing! >:o

I believe that it is actually worth the time for you to find out how to make use of it. J. Baron and Y. Li's guidebook is rather helpful. They contain a one web site pdf summary sheet of instructions that is definitely effectively really worth printing out and employing. A 3 web site summary sheet of instructions is obtainable from Rpad. Using R in twelve basic methods for psychological study

complex128 the set of all sophisticated quantities with float64 real and imaginary pieces byte alias for uint8

These three methods are acceptable in numerous predicaments and have a variety of trade-offs. Such as, static memory allocation has little allocation overhead, automated allocation could contain slightly additional overhead, and dynamic memory allocation can likely have a great deal of overhead for both of those allocation and deallocation.

Automatic memory allocation: short term objects might be stored to the stack, which House is automatically freed and reusable after the block during which They're declared is exited.

Multi-dimensional arrays are generally Utilized in numerical algorithms (primarily from utilized linear algebra) to retail store matrices. The framework on the C array is compatible to this individual endeavor. On the other hand, due to the fact arrays are passed article source simply as pointers, the bounds of the array need to be identified set values or else explicitly handed to any subroutine that needs them, and dynamically sized arrays of arrays cannot be accessed employing double indexing.

Like all objects in R, features may possess any quantity of more attributes(). Just one attribute used by foundation R is “srcref”, brief for resource reference, which details for the supply code utilized to build the function.

Functionality parameters are often handed by benefit. Go-by-reference is simulated in C by explicitly passing pointer values. C method source textual content is cost-free-format, using the semicolon as a press release terminator and curly braces for grouping blocks of statements.

